New Mercedes CL, BMW 5 Series to get refresh (Already), New BMW M3 - Die Bangle

O.K. First off.... I was really excited to see what was going on with the new Mercedes CL. I had wanted to lease a CLS 500 up until my friend purchased a CLS 55AMG. So I was excited to see what the 2008 CL550 might offer.....up until now.



So dissapointing. The current gen CL is probaly one of the most beautiful coupes on the road. Right up there with Ferrari's and Lamborghini's IMO. They took it back to the look it had in the early 90's. For those that don't know the CL was originally intended to be a two door version of the Mercedes class leading S. It looks like thats where they are bringing it back to.

The New Bangle-less M3





Gone..everything I hated about the 3 series. Rumors are that the new 5 series and most upcoming models including the new 7 series are going to follow these lines.

To the people who bought the 5 series. Prepare for extreme depreciation...the car gets refreshed with changes to the rare tail lights and front head lights.
